Cooltone
Report
CoolTone by CoolSculpting is FDA approved to increase muscle tone through the use of magnetic muscle stimulation (MMS). The body's response to these mild, involuntary contractions is to strengthen the muscles under the targeted area. Age Spots
Report
Excess sunlight causes the majority of the visible signs of aging such as wrinkles and brown spots on our skin. These brown spots are the result of exposure to the sun's ultraviolet rays, and range in color from light brown to red or black. As we age, it becomes more difficult for our skin to recover from sun exposure, and age spots are very common for people over 40.
